Conclusion 1. Overview:
You will learn how to set up a VNC sever using Ubuntu's built in "Remote Desktop" feature. You will also learn how to set up a SSH server using ONLY public/private keys, on a non standard port, and how to tunnel all of your VNC traffic over this SSH connection. Also, learn how to set up a permanent virtual domain name for your computer (ie mycomputer.something.com) so you don't have to remember your IP address (which usually changes).
By the end of this Howto, you should be able to connect to your home computer from almost any PC that allows outboud connections (yes, even Windows Boxes, if you have a USB key).
This guide assumes the following:
You have a router/firewall, and know how to open ports (for the ssh daemon)
You can transport your private key with you (which means you have some sort of portable media, like a USB thumb drive or CD).These instructions were tested on Dapper, but the theory works on all Linux boxes (excluding specific commands, of course).
2. Why?
Realistically, there really isn't a reason to encrypt VNC traffic. It's encoded, and many times encrypted anyway, and in order to sniff your traffic an attacker would have to have access to a machine in between the two connecting computers. So all in all, you probably DON'T need to encrypt VNC traffic (more), but there are a couple good selling points to this method:
Security in depth. An attacker has to peel away more layers of security to compromise your system (and SSH is one heck of a layer).
Less ports open to the world. Using the method described in this guide, you don't have to leave your VNC server listening on your external ports, only your internal ones (in other words, your router can block port 5900 and you'll still be able to use it).
The only service attackers can even attempt to exploit your system from is SSH, and with public/private keys, that becomes very difficult (without stealing your key anyway).

3. Installing SSH
First, we will need to install the OpenSSH (http://www.openssh.org) server and client.
sudo apt-get install openssh-client openssh-server
4. Generate Key Pairs
Before we can set up SSH to use public/ private keys, we need to make them.
Please take care when selecting your passphrase!
This key will literally be the key to your machine. And if you're foolish enough to use the same password as your sudo account, if you loose this key the person who finds it could have full unrestricted access to your machine.
The ssh-keygen suggests a passphrase of at least 10 - 30 characters. A very simple but effective method for generating passphrases (one that I use) is to make up a very odd sentence, not something you would find in a book or movie. For example: Sally attacked Normon with the purple fish, bashing him about his yellow head with an equally yellow dog in an attempt to dislodge his thoughts. Yes, it makes no sense what-so-ever; thats ok. Now we're going to take the first letter of each word (which are in bold) and the punctuation and create a string of characters out of them:
SaNwtpf,bhahyhwaeydiaatdht.Go ahead, guess that. I dare you. If you wanted to make it a little more secure, you could "leet speak it" (convert some letters to numbers and symbols) and add some capital letters in there. A final version of your password could look like:
$4Nwtpf,bH4hyHw43yd144tdHt.Now that might be a little overkill for you, but you can make your sentence longer or shorter to your liking, just an idea. Anyway, on with the key generation.
Generating the keys is a very simple process. First create a directory to store them in, then start ssh-keygen. Note, this needs to be done by the user you want to login through SSH as, not root!
mkdir -p ~/.ssh
chmod 700 ~/.ssh
cd ~/.ssh
ssh-keygen -t rsaSomething like the following should appear:
Generating public/private rsa key pair.
Enter file in which to save the key (/home/USER/.ssh/id_rsa):
Enter passphrase (empty for no passphrase):
Enter same passphrase again:
Your identification has been saved in /home/USER/.ssh/id_rsa.
Your public key has been saved in /home/USER/.ssh/id_rsa.pub.
The key fingerprint is:
Obviously, USER will be replaced with your actual user name. Now your private key is called id_rsa, and your public key is id_rsa.pub.
The key idea here is you need both of these keys to log in. Your public key will be kept on your machine in the .ssh directory. Your private key will (ideally) be on your person, kept safe from the evil doers (I keep mine on my USB keychain).
In order to conform to a default ssh server configuration, we're going to append your public key to another file.
cat ~/.ssh/id_rsa.pub >> authorized_keys
chmod 600 authorized_keysNow we're ready to configure sshd
5. Configuring SSH
Before we configure the ssh server, we have a couple of things to think about. First is where you're going to be connected to your computer from. Work? School? The local Starbucks? Now ask yourself, do they allow outbound connections on any port? If you're at school or work, the answer is mostly likely no. My school blocks all outbound ports <1024 (except for DNS, HTTP and HTTPS of course), but the higher number unassigned ports they tend to leave open. For instance, they block port 5900 (VNC), but they do not block port 47000 (unassigned).
This is important information because we need to know what port to set up our ssh server on so that we CAN connect to it, no matter what. Here are some good guidelines (they don't apply in all situations of course)
High numbered ports (>1024) are blocked less than low ports (privileged ports)
Some ports will almost always be open, like HTTP (80) and HTTPS (443). If all else fails, try running your SSH server on one of those.
Last but not least, port 53 (DNS) will always be open.I run a web server on port 80, with SSL on port 443, so those options are out for me. So i chose a high numbered port (specifically 47000), and I have not had problems connecting from anywhere *yet*.
Now we're going to set SSH up to be a little more secure, and possibly to help us bypass any filters your school/work has set up.
First, let's make a backup of our SSH configuration (which we're going to change), in case anything goes wrong.
sudo cp /etc/ssh/sshd_config /etc/ssh/sshd_config.workingNow, using your favorite text editor, open up /etc/ssh/sshd_config. A couple of changes are going to be made to this file. Find the line:
Port 22And change it to
Port 47000Make sure there is no # in front of Port. You don't have to pick 47000, but keep in mind what was said before.
Now we disable remote logins with the root account, find:
PermitRootLogin yes and change yes to no. Even though the default Ubuntu install does not enable the root account, it is a good idea to disable remote logins in case you decide to enable the root account at a later time (like I did).
Now we will disable password authentication all together. We do this for a couple of reasons:
You can't crack a password that doesn't exist.
By doing this, we are forcing users to use public/private key authentication.Find #PasswordAuthentication yes and change it toPasswordAuthentication no note that I removed the #.
That's it for ssh config, now restart the server daemon and onto the next step:
/etc/init.d/ssh restart6. Configure Remote Desktop (VNC)

7. Dealing with Dynamic IPs
Unless you own a domain name and have set up your computer to respond to DNS queries for it, you probably have a dynamic IP address. Most cable and DSL subscribers do. You can pay extra to get a static line, but you can have your own hostname for free!
Go over to DynDNS (https://www.dyndns.com/services/dns/dyndns/) and sign up for a "Free Dynamic DNS account". What this will do is give you the option of selecting a virtual domain name from one of their domains (such as mycomputer.linuxhome.net). This way, when you want to connect to your computer from somewhere, you can simply type in that address rather than your confusing and changing IP!
There is a *nix client that is supposed to tell the DynDns server when your IP address changes at https://www.dyndns.com/support/clients/. I don't use this, as my router has this functionality built in. There are plenty of howtos on their website, you should be able to figure it out.

9. Set up PortaPuTTY for port forwarding
On your USB drive, open up putty.exe and do the following:
On the left hand menu, select "Session". Fill in your brand spanking new dynamic hostname under "Host Name (or IP address)". Note: Do not use the URL here, instead use the hostname by itself. For instance, if your dynamic hostname's URL is http://mybox.home.com, put mybox.home.com in the "Host Name (or IP address)" box.
Fill in the "Port"
Now select "Connection->SSH->Auth" on the left menu.
Under "Private key file for authentication:" browse for your private key ending in .ppk.
Now select "Tunnels" on the left menu. Under "Source Port" pick a large number that isn't a service port (like 50000).
Under "Destination" type in "127.0.0.1:5900". That tells ssh to tunnel any service connected to port 50000 to port 5900 (VNC) on the local interface (and the local interface will be your home computer, once we connect to it),
Now click the "Add" button.
Go back to "Session", type in a name under "Saved Sessions" and click "Save". This way you can just load that profile and you don't have to type that all out again.OK, we're ready to connect. Drum roll please....
Click on the "Open" button, type in your private key passphrase when asked, You will see a normal looking shell prompt, that's ok. Now go back to the USB drive, and find your TightVNCviewer.exe. Open it, and under "VNC server:" type in "127.0.0.1::50000", note that there are 2 ::. This will connect the view to the "proxy server" created by PuTTY, and then tunnel us home to our machine. If you set up the VNC server to use a password, it will ask you for it. Enter that, press enter and congrats! You should be looking at your own home desktop.
Don't expect it to be blazing fast, VNC is kinda slow. A faster solution would be FreeNX, perhaps I'll write a tutorial about that later if there is interest.

I made a huge error when writing this howto. The line #AuthorizedKeysFile %h/.ssh/authorized_keysshould not be changed, it is fine as is. The %h tells SSH to look in the connecting users home directory for .ssh/authorized_keys. That's the way it should be, so go ahead and find the line AuthorizedKeysFile /home/USER/.ssh/authorized_keysAnd replace it with the above (which is the default). My bad, I'm sorry, I don't know what I was thinking.
Secondly, ensure that your friend has the following files in his ~/.ssh/ directory on your machine and his:
His Machine
authorized_keys ==> His public key
id_dsa OR id_rsa ==> His private key
Your Machine
authorized_keys ==> His public key
The basic theory is this: You friend will authenticate himself to your server using his private key (kinda) which is authenticated by his public key on your server. Without his public key on your machine, and his private key on his own machine, nothing can happen.

If I understand you correctly, you're trying to see a remote Linux desktop from another computer running linux? If that's the case, you have 2 options (well, a bunch more really, but I'll just cover 2).
1. Setup the server (the computer you are connecting to) exactly the same as described in the tutorial. Then from the local computer, ssh into the remote using a command similar to this:
ssh -D 2000 remote.computer
This will create a dynamic forward from port 2000 on the local computer to port 22 (default ssh) on the remote computer.
Now, on the local computer simply use something like rdesktop (installed by default on Ubuntu) to connect to 127.0.0.1::2000 using the VNC protocol, and everything should work as it does in Windows.
